Summary:

Lost since its premiere on the BBC more than 50 years ago, this six-part Classic Doctor Who story has been meticulously animated based on the original audio recordings! In this serial, the Doctor along with his traveling companion Jamie (Frazer Hines) find themselves transported to 1866 shortly after losing the TARDIS. Their problems only worsen when the Doctor is forced by the Daleks to help them in their latest plot to implement the human factor into Dalek brains to 'humanize' themselves into even deadlier living weapons. This story's much-anticipated return is also particularly notable for being the debut story for Second Doctor companion Victoria Waterfield, as well as the first to feature the Dalek Emperor.
